Farm Grown Felicia
BACKGROUND:• Inspector for the Food and Drug
Administration• Veteran inspector for 10 plus years.
Focused on promoting and protecting your health.
• Married, one child (15). Likes gardening and cooking.
DEMOGRAPHICS:• Female• 33-45• HH Income: $80,000• Suburban
IDENTIFIERS:• Protective, cautious• Checks ingredients in all food family buys.
Farm Grown Felicia
GOALS:• Make sure the public is eating wholesome
food that doesn’t hurt animals or humans.• Feed her child good food with no
hormones.
CHALLENGES:• Hard to find food that isn’t expensive
that’s good for you.• Doesn’t have time to cook for her son all
the time.
HOW WE HELP:• Our animals are naturally raised from
farms that raise them without antibiotics, in a humane way and have no hormones injected.
• We get our food from local farmers, it’s inexpensive and young teens love it.
Farm Grown Felicia
REAL QUOTES:• “It’s really hard to find a fast food
restaurant that is good for my kid and has great quality food.”
• “I think home grown produce and meat eliminates many questionable handling issues and helps the quality of the food.”
COMMON OBJECTIONS:• As a food and drug inspector, I
have come across a lot of mishandled food, what makes yours different?
• Worried about family/ teen friendly environment of your restaurant.
Farm Grown Felicia
MARKETING MESSAGING:• Locally grown, wholesome,
inexpensive food for the whole family.
SOCIAL NETWORK:• Facebook best fits with her
because she is middle aged and can interact with her kids, colleagues and brands.
ELEVATOR PITCH:• We give you fresh, no
antibiotics or hormone injected food that is hip to your kid and delicious for you both.
